Robert Parker's Wine Advocate

The 2019 Cabernet Sauvignon One Point Five is a blend of 83% Cabernet Sauvignon, 12% Merlot, 3% Malbec and 2% Petit Verdot. Deep garnet-purple in color, it delivers bright, vibrant notes of cassis, cedar, Marmite toast and black raspberries with hints of bay leaves and tilled earth in the background. The palate is full-bodied, rich and plush, featuring a lively backbone and a long finish that displays wonderful purity and precision.

Description

Shafer One Point Five has a unique history dating back to January 1983, when Doug Shafer first joined the family winery as winemaker. Despite his background in viticulture and experience at other Napa Valley wineries and vineyards, he wondered why he took on the challenge. Doug and John Shafer began working together in 1983, and although the future of the winery was uncertain, together they learned the business. They coined the term "one and a half generations" to differentiate their story from a typical second generation story. Hence the name One Point Five.
Shafer Winery has produced two Cabernet Sauvignon wines since the early 1980s. Hillside Select comes from the hillside vines surrounding the winery, while their Stags Leap District Cabernet was sourced from the Shafer property and nearby growers. In 1996, Doug purchased Cabernet from as far north as Calistoga and as far south as Oak Knoll, producing Shafer's first non-Stags Leap District Cabernet. However, in 2007, they introduced One Point Five Cabernet Sauvignon, which offers classic Stags Leap District aromas and flavours, along with easy-to-love tannins.

Winemaking

In terms of the wine's varietal composition, Shafer One Point Five is composed of 94% Cabernet Sauvignon, 3% Petit Verdot, 2% Merlot and 1% Malbec.
Ageing lasts 20 months in brand new French oak barrels, specifically from the Allier and Tronçais regions. This process of ageing in oak barrels not only imparts flavour and aroma characteristics to the wine, but also contributes to its structure and longevity.

Taste

Shafer One Point Five is distinguished by its intense aromas and flavours of black cherry, crème de cassis, freshly picked black plum, lavender and aromatic herbs. This classic Cabernet Sauvignon shows equal measures of richness and balance. In addition, the wine's perfectly integrated tannins offer a structure that promises decades of beauty to come, according to Shafer winemaker Elias Fernandez.
